This laptop comes with a 13th Generation Intel Core i5-1334U processor that can reach up to 4.60 GHz, so you get plenty of speed for everyday tasks. With 16GB of DDR4 memory, you can keep lots of tabs open, work on big documents, and even do some light photo or video editing without the machine slowing down. The 1TB solid state drive gives you a lot of space for files, photos, and apps, and because it’s an SSD, your laptop will start up quickly and load programs fast.
You get a 15.6-inch full HD screen that uses an IPS panel, which looks good from almost any angle and keeps glare to a minimum. The screen refreshes at 120Hz, which makes things look smoother when you scroll or watch videos. For the outside, there’s a platinum silver case that looks sharp and feels sturdy. The backlit keyboard is helpful if you ever type at night or in a dim room. The laptop has a fingerprint reader built into the palm rest, so you can log in quickly without typing a password every time.
This Dell comes with Windows 11 Home, and you can try Microsoft 365 and McAfee+ Premium free for 30 days to see if you like them. It has a good mix of ports, including USB-C, HDMI for an extra monitor, and an SD card slot for photos.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th are both built in, which means you connect to the internet and your wireless devices with no hassle. At a little over four pounds, you can take this laptop with you from room to room or even on the road.
